Mission

The Academic & Pre-Professional Advising Center promotes undergraduate students' development and academic success by: providing high quality academic advising to help students grow intellectually and personally; facilitating students' academic transition into and through Stony Brook; offering proactive communication, programs, and services that engage students and foster academic connections with the diverse community of scholars and more!
